Key Elements of a

A well-structured should include the following key elements:

  • Employee’s name and job title
  • Project name and description
  • Specific achievements and contributions
  • Relevant skills and qualifications
  • Impact on the organization or project

When crafting a , use specific examples and metrics to demonstrate the employee’s value to the organization. This will help to create a strong case for their nomination.

Example of a

Here’s an example of a :

Dear [Award Committee],

I am writing to nominate [Employee Name] for the [Award Name] for their outstanding contributions to the [Project Name] project.

[Employee Name] has consistently demonstrated exceptional skills and dedication to the project, resulting in [desirable outcomes]. Their ability to [key skill] has been instrumental in driving project success.

I strongly believe that [Employee Name] is an ideal candidate for this award, and I highly recommend them for this recognition.

Sincerely,

[Your Name]
